Abstract
Abstract Background Recommendations for high-altitude exposure in individuals with cardiovascular disease are largely based on expert opinion. This report details sport- and sex-specific recommendations for a patient with moderate aortic valve stenosis preparing for a high-altitude trek. Case summary A 64-year-old woman with moderate, asymptomatic aortic valve stenosis and excellent functional capacity sought sports advice before a planned trek in the Himalayas. After a multidisciplinary sports cardiology team discussion and considering limited data on sex-specific cardiovascular responses to hypoxia, the trek was deemed safe with specific precautions. The patient was advised to limit activity to moderate intensity (74% of maximal heart rate), start at low altitude, and gradually ascend, not exceeding 2,500 meters and to descend immediately should symptoms occur. She was also counseled on the potential influence of sex hormones on exercise tolerance at high altitude. She successfully completed the trek without incident. Follow-up after six months showed progression to severe aortic stenosis, for which she underwent aortic valve and root replacement. Discussion This case demonstrates that, following comprehensive evaluation, a high-altitude trek may be feasible in selected patients with moderate aortic stenosis. It highlights the need for individualized advice, taking into account physiological responses to high-altitude exposure, and emphasizes potential sex-specific considerations, despite limited data.
